Today we are going to practice some oil pastel techniques. Let's start with the basics. This first technique uses simple pressure. Choose a single solid color oil pastel. You can make it lighter using gentle pressure, or use heavy pressure to make it darker. Next is blending. You can blend two colors together to make a new color. Start by applying the first color with a heavy pressure. Then lighten it up as you go. Then, do the same with the second color on the opposite side. Notice how blending red and blue creates purple. Want to make a color lighter? Just add white. This is called tinting. It helps to use the blending technique. A pro artist trick is to use a circular motion to achieve a smooth blend of colors. Some colors, especially light ones like white or yellow, can get dirty. Don't worry. You can clean them with a paper towel. To darken a color add some black. This is called shading. Remember to use the blending technique and a circular motion. Another pastel technique is the rule of three. Use three similar colors and blend them together using a circular motion. Start with either the lightest or darkest color. This will help add depth and dimension to your drawing.
